Stations landed down by hospital train at the Base & was sent to Casino Hospital – a very pleasant change & one I was not too sick to appreciate but my chief grievance was too being too much "tucked in bed" that is 'niceness' seem to count more than 'comfort' & the nurses turn the sheets down so as just to leave your shoulders out & then tuck the close in to the sides so tight that it leaves a fearful draught down your back!

From there to a Convalescent Depot – nine days there & then marked A. &
